GitHub опубликовал отчёт с анализом статистики за 2021 год. Основные тенденции:
- За 2021 год было создано 61 млн новых репозиториев (за 2020 год – 60 млн, за 2019 – 44 млн) и отправлено более 170 млн pull-запросов. Общее число репозиториев достигло отметки в 254 млн.
- Аудитория GitHub возросла на 15 млн пользователей и достигла 73 млн (в прошлом году было 56 млн, позапрошлом – 41 млн, три года назад – 31 млн). 3 млн пользователей впервые подключилось (отправили изменение) к разработке открытого ПО (в 2020 году – 2.8 млн).
- За год число пользователей GitHub из России увеличилось с 1.5 до 1.98 млн, из Украины – с 646 до 815 тысяч, из Беларуси – с 168 до 214 тысяч, из Казахстана – с 86 до 118 тысяч. В США насчитывается 13 млн пользователей, в Китае – 7.5 млн, в Индии – 7.2 млн, в Бразилии – 2.3 млн, в Великобритании – 2.2 млн, в Германии – 1.9 млн, во Франции – 1.5 млн.
- Самым популярным языком на GitHub остаётся JavaScript. Второе место занимает Python, третье Java. Из изменений за год выделяется только снижение популярности языка Си, который спустился на 9 место, уступив 8 место Shell.
- В Cеверной Америке сосредоточено 43.2% активных пользователей (год назад – 34%), в Европе – 33.5% (26.8%), в Aзии – 15.7% (30.7%), в Южной Америке – 3.1% (4.9%), в Африке – 1% (2%).
- Производительность труда разработчиков начинает возвращаться к показателям, наблюдавшимся до начала пандемии COVID-19, но лишь 10.7% опрошенных разработчиков намерены вернуться к работе в офисах (до пандемии работающих в офисах было 41%), 47.6% планируют использовать гибридные схемы (какие-то команды в офисе, а какие-то удалённо), а 38% намерены продолжить работу удалённо (до пандемии удалённо работали 26.5%).
- 47.8% разработчиков пишут код проектов, представленных на GitHub, в рамках своих рабочих обязанностях в коммерческих компаниях, 13.5% – участвуя в жизни открытых проектов, а 27.9% будучи студентами.
- По числу новых участников проектов, зарегистрированных на GitHub менее двух лет, лидируют репозитории gustavoguanabara/git-github, trustwallet/assets и flybywiresim/a32nx.
Release.
Ссылка here.